Washington, United States (AFP) – Two giant pandas destined for the Washington zoo arrived in the United States from China on Tuesday, live television images showed.

The pandas, Bao Li and Qing Bao, arrived on a FedEx plane that landed at Dulles airport in Virginia. The bears will be housed at the Smithsonian National Zoo in Washington under a decade-long breeding and research agreement.
